Looks like you need to join a membership scheme for a pound to get half price.

http://britishairwaysi360.com/plan-your-visit/resident-membership/

Yup, you'll need the utility bill, photo id and a quid, and queue up with folks who haven't pre-booked the ride. They take a ridiculously grainy photo and issue you with an id card on the spot. It's valid for a year.

They seem a bit iffy about WHICH BN postcode you've got though. 'Resident Membership is available to people living in postcode areas BN1, BN2, BN3 and BN41'.
